The Influence of Temperature Level on Paint Application



When you're planning a business external paint job, the temperature level can considerably influence just how well the paint sticks and dries.

Ideally, you want to paint when temperature levels vary in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's as well cool, the paint might not cure properly, resulting in problems like peeling or breaking.

On the other hand, if it's as well hot, the paint can dry also swiftly, avoiding proper adhesion and resulting in an uneven finish.

You should additionally take into consideration the time of day; morning or late afternoon uses cooler temperatures, which can be a lot more favorable.

Constantly examine the maker's referrals for the certain paint you're using, as they typically provide guidance on the optimal temperature array for ideal outcomes.

Humidity and Its Effect on Drying Times



Temperature level isn't the only environmental element that influences your business external paint task; humidity plays a substantial role as well. High moisture degrees can slow down drying times drastically, influencing the total quality of your paint work.



When the air is saturated with dampness, the paint takes longer to cure, which can result in issues like bad adhesion and a higher danger of mold development. If painting services on a specifically moist day, be prepared for prolonged delay times between layers.

It's important to keep track of neighborhood weather and strategy appropriately. Ideally, aim for humidity degrees in between 40% and 70% for optimum drying out.

Best Seasons for Commercial Outside Paint Projects



What's the very best season for your industrial external painting projects?

Springtime and early fall are generally your best bets. Throughout these periods, temperatures are mild, and moisture degrees are usually lower, creating optimal conditions for paint application and drying.

Avoid summertime's intense heat, which can cause paint to completely dry as well swiftly, resulting in poor adhesion and surface. In a similar way, winter months's cold temperatures can prevent proper drying and treating, running the risk of the durability of your paint work.

Aim for days with tem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for optimum outcomes. Bear in mind to check the neighborhood weather report for rain, as damp problems can spoil your task.
